3) Safer Gambling Basics

If you choose to gamble, these habits can help you stay in control:

  • Set a budget first and treat it like the cost of entertainment.
  • Set a time limit (use alarms or session reminders).
  • Never chase losses — taking a break is safer than trying to “win it back”.
  • Avoid gambling when stressed, tired, or upset, as decisions are often poorer.
  • Take regular breaks and keep other hobbies and routines.
  • Be honest with yourself about how gambling fits into your life and finances.

4) Warning Signs to Watch For

It may be time to pause and get support if you notice things like:

  • spending more money or time than you planned
  • hiding gambling from friends/family
  • feeling irritable or restless when not gambling
  • borrowing money, selling belongings, or missing bills
  • gambling becoming your main way to cope with feelings or boredom
  • repeated attempts to cut down that don’t last

If any of this feels familiar, you’re not alone — support is available and confidential.

5) Practical Tools That Can Help

Deposit, Loss & Session Limits (at the operator level)

Most licensed operators offer tools such as deposit limits, loss limits, wagering limits, timeouts, or reality checks. Use them early — not only after problems begin.

Self-Exclusion in Great Britain (GAMSTOP)

If you want to block yourself from online gambling accounts with participating operators in Great Britain, you can register with GAMSTOP (a national self-exclusion scheme).

Blocking Software & Combined Support

Some people find it helpful to combine self-exclusion with device-level blocking tools and adviser support. GambleAware describes tools and options that can be used together (including GAMSTOP and blocking solutions).

UK Gambling Commission Guidance

The UK Gambling Commission provides public information about self-exclusion and organisations that can help.

6) Where to Get Free, Confidential Support 

GamCare / National Gambling Helpline (24/7)

GamCare delivers the National Gambling Helpline, offering free, confidential information and support in Great Britain (including phone and live chat).

NHS Support (England)

If gambling is causing problems, the NHS explains treatment options and notes you can self-refer to specialist gambling treatment clinics in England or speak to a GP.

7) If You’re Worried About Someone Else

Gambling harm can affect family and friends too. Helpful steps can include:

  • having a calm, non-judgmental conversation
  • encouraging support through the National Gambling Helpline
  • setting boundaries around money and enabling
  • getting support for yourself as well (you deserve it)

GamCare and the wider National Gambling Support Network also support people affected by someone else’s gambling.
